The mechanism is shrink wrapping the skin and with compression it makes reabsorbsorption of the lymph and Water in the tissues of the skin possible, so after taking off the wrap you will see more definition of the muscles underneath because the swelling of Fluid in the skin layer is squeezed and enters the blood stream. sort of like wearing compression hose limits swelling....So they recommend to drink plenty of fluids after wrapping to help with excretion. now i have not had it last, used it at least 8-10 x on belly, upper arms, thighs, and also the facial/neck...can see some subtle difference after wrapping but it does not get rid of the fat layer, just the fluid and lymph in the skin,......Is good short term for an event or something.

Sorry, but this sounds like just another entry in the billion dollar weight loss product industry. If it actually worked the way it's advertised, then we wouldn't be getting bariatric surgeries.

I wrestled in varsity, and we used to employ techniques such as shrink wrapping ourselves and running in a hot shower in order to drop pounds quickly to make weight right before a match. And, sure, it worked - temporarily. You lose some Water weight, it acts like compression, etc. But, again, it's temporary.

I saw a few ads for this that claimed it "creates lean muscle", and "melts away excess fat". There is no way this creates new muscle, or actually burns away real fat.
